I do hope this itch nightmare subsides for you soon. First time I heard about clove powder and I will keep it in mind. In my personal experience, stress can set off the itch scratch cycle for me. When I'm really bad, I find an epson salt bath in warm (not hot) water with either oatmeal or baking soda or bentonite clay can really sooth the itchy skin for me. In fact, I decided to soak in the tub every night until I heal. I have healed before, but it's been really hard this year as I also go dermatitus on top of the PN and controlling the itching has been a challenge. Also, I came down with shingles twice in 2024 so it's been a real banger of a year healthwise. Probably the best thing that happened was I read a shingles book from more of a naturopathic doctor who talked about diet, supplements, tub soaking. It really helped relieve the shingles and I'm keeping up with the protocols as it seemed to be helping to control the itch which has gone down quite a bit. And why not? PN doesn't really have a known cure so I'm going to continue with the protocol hoping it will heal my PN and dermatitus. Book is called The Shingle Solution by Julissa Clay.
